    Taronga Sydney, located on Bradleys Head Road in Mosman, offers a world-class wildlife experience with stunning views of Sydney Harbour, just a short ferry ride from Circular Quay.

    As part of its mission to secure a shared future for wildlife and people, Taronga is deeply committed to conservation through wildlife hospitals, endangered species breeding programs, global habitat protection partnerships, and educational initiatives. Visitors can enjoy a variety of engaging keeper talks and presentations, including the Seal Presentation and Free Flight Birds, all designed to foster a deeper connection with wildlife.

    Taronga operates daily, with extended hours in summer and slightly shorter hours in winter and is a fully cashless venue. Easily accessible by ferry, bus, or car, with on-site parking available, Taronga Sydney also features cafés, picnic areas, and gift shops. Every visit supports vital conservation work, so a trip to Taronga is more than just a day out—it's a step toward protecting our planet’s biodiversity.
